New No. 1 in Junior Prep Division

COLORADO SPRINGS, COLORADO – The Junior Division Ranking Committee has announced the 2017-18 January Rankings for Junior Varsity and Junior Prep Divisions. The TIRR Memorial Hermann Houston Junior Hotwheels retain the top spot for the Junior Varsity Division. The Minnesota Rolling Rowdies jump two spots to become the No. 1 ranked team in Junior Prep Division.

The TIRR Memorial Hermann Houston Junior Hotwheels remain No. 1 ranked  team in Junior Varsity Division and undefeated on the season as (11-0). The BlazeSports Jr. Hawks and RHI Racers remain respectfully at No. 2 and No. 3 in the rankings. The WASA Jr. Bucks jump two spots to No. 4 after a strong showing at the Rockford Holiday Tournament. The Nebraska Red Dawgs crack the top five for the first time this season as they jump from No. 8 to No. 5 in the Junior Varsity Division Rankings.

The Minnesota Rolling Rowdies capture the No. 1 spot with a December that featured being crowned Champions of the Rockford Holiday Tournament. The Rowdies' were undefeated during tournament play that ended with a 36-18 victory over the Turnstone Flyers. The Turnstone Flyers secure the second spot in the Junior Prep Division Rankings with a division high in wins this season with 13 victories.

The LWSRA Rolling Hawks drop two spots to No. 3 after losing 25-13 to the Minnesota Rolling Rowdies at the Rockford Holiday Tournament. Rounding out the top five teams for the Junior Prep Division are the same teams from the season's inaugural rankings, with Charlotte Rollin’ Hornets Prep-Purple at No. 4 and the Lakeshore Sharks at No. 5.

The top 16 ranked teams for Varsity will earn an invite to play in the National Junior Wheelchair Basketball Tournament (NJWBT) at the 2018 National Wheelchair Basketball Tournament (NWBT) presented by ABC medical in Louisville, Kentucky, April 12-15, 2018. Teams ranked 17-32 will receive an invite to participate in the National Junior Invitational Tournament at the 2017 NWBT. If a team does not accept their bid for post season play, invitations will be sent to the next team, in order of ranking, until both tournaments are filled. For more information on the 2018 NWBT presented by ABC Medical please visit http://www.nwba.org/2018nwbt.

The top 16 ranked teams from Prep are initially offered an invitation to participant in the National Prep Wheelchair Basketball Tournament (NPWBT) at the 2018 NWBT. After confirming the intent to attend of the top 16 teams an invitation is sent to the remaining teams to fill all 16 slots for the NPWBT.

Teams noted with an asterisk (*) are already qualified for the 2018 NWBT with secured bid.”
